Our Chimney Repair Services in Cypress Hills

Mortar Repointing

The lime-based mortar in Cypress Hills’s 1910s–1940s brick chimneys was never meant to survive a century of New York freeze-thaw cycles. When it crumbles, water penetrates the wall, accelerates brick spalling, and can compromise the structural integrity of shared chimney stacks that serve two households. Our mortar repointing removes deteriorated material to proper depth and replaces it with matching, properly cured mortar — not a surface skim that’ll peel in two winters. On row houses near Equity Park, we’ve repointed chimneys where the original mortar had turned to sand, restoring wall strength without disturbing either neighbor’s flue connection.

Spalling Brick Repair

Spalling — the flaking and crumbling of brick faces — is epidemic in Cypress Hills because so many chimneys were never relined after conversion from coal to oil or gas. Moisture combined with acidic flue gases attacks the brick from inside, while exterior freeze-thaw exploits every crack. We cut out spalled bricks and replace with matching masonry, then address the root cause: usually a cracked terra cotta liner or missing flue seal that’s letting combustion byproducts condense in the wall. Paul Torres assesses every spall pattern to determine whether you’re looking at surface repair or a symptom of deeper flue damage.

Chimney Waterproofing

Waterproofing a Cypress Hills chimney isn’t slapping on sealant and calling it done. These shared stacks have complex water paths: crown cracks, deteriorated wash slopes, failed counter-flashing where the chimney meets the roof plane, and porous brick that wicks moisture horizontally into party walls. We use breathable, silane-based waterproofing agents that let trapped moisture escape while blocking new water entry — critical in row houses where interior chimney chases run through shared walls and water damage shows up as mysterious stains rooms away from the flue. After waterproofing, we warranty the work and document the condition for your records.

Flashing Repair

Flashing failure is one of the most misdiagnosed chimney problems in Cypress Hills because water from bad step-flashing or counter-flashing often travels along rafters before dripping — making it look like a roof leak or plumbing issue. We remove old flashing, inspect the underlying masonry and roof deck for hidden rot, and install new copper or galvanized flashing with proper overlap and sealant integration. On low-slope row-house roofs common in this neighborhood, we pay particular attention to the junction where chimney saddles meet modified bitumen or EPDM roofing — a detail that separates lasting repair from recurring leak callbacks.

Chimney Rebuilding

When spalling, mortar failure, and liner collapse have compromised a Cypress Hills chimney beyond repair, we rebuild — from the roofline up, or full stack if necessary. Paul Torres plans every rebuild to maintain proper draft for your current heating appliance while respecting the structural constraints of attached construction. We work with DuraFlex and Olympia Chimney liner systems to ensure the rebuilt stack meets modern venting requirements, and we coordinate with adjacent homeowners when party-wall stacks require staged demolition that affects both sides.

Tuckpointing

Precision tuckpointing restores the fine mortar joints in decorative or highly visible chimney courses — less common on utilitarian Cypress Hills row-house stacks, but critical on properties near historic districts or where landlords need to maintain façade compliance. We match existing joint profiles and color precisely, preserving architectural character while sealing the wall against water intrusion.

Common Chimney Repair Problems We See in Cypress Hills Homes

  • Deferred relining after coal-to-gas conversion cracks flue tiles and vents carbon monoxide into shared walls, affecting both attached units. We’ve found collapsed terra cotta in chimneys still venting modern appliances — a silent hazard that only thorough inspection reveals.
  • Freeze-thaw cycles exploit hairline crown cracks in shared chimney stacks, leading to water damage that shows up as damp spots in one neighbor’s ceiling while the leak originates on the other side. The source and symptom are often in different houses, which is why party-wall expertise matters.
  • Blocked party-wall flues from unlined oil-to-gas conversions trap soot and water vapor, promoting masonry spalling that goes unnoticed until bricks actually fall. In Cypress Hills’s dense housing, falling brick doesn’t land in an empty yard — it lands on a sidewalk, a parked car, or worse.
  • Improper shared-flue isolation means one household’s boiler exhaust can backdraft into a neighbor’s unit through deteriorating mid-wall wythes. We test draft and pressure relationships across party-wall stacks to verify safe separation before declaring any repair complete.

Pricing for Chimney Repair in Cypress Hills, NY

Service Typical Range in Cypress Hills
Mortar repointing (partial chimney) $650–$1,200
Spalling brick repair (localized) $800–$1,500
Chimney waterproofing $900–$1,800
Flashing repair/replacement $700–$1,400
Crown rebuild or pour $1,200–$2,200
Flue relining (DuraFlex stainless) $2,000–$3,500
Partial chimney rebuild $2,500–$5,500
Full chimney rebuild with liner $5,000–$9,000

These ranges reflect Cypress Hills’s specific conditions: tight access requiring specialized staging, shared-party-wall coordination that adds labor complexity, and the frequent need for flue relining in chimneys never upgraded from their original coal-era construction.
